概括
每天摄入阿斯巴甜 (一种人工甜味剂) 会导致小鼠的认知缺陷. 这些影响是遗传的,通过父系影响后代,突出显示了直接暴露之外的风险.

背景情况:
- 环境暴露会导致影响后代的遗传性状.
- 人工甜味剂,如阿斯巴甜,被广泛消费,但它们的遗传效应未被评估.
- 监管安全评估通常不考虑遗传影响.
研究的目的:
- 调查阿斯巴甜的消费对潜在的遗传性认知影响.
- 为了确定成年小鼠接触阿斯巴甜是否会影响后代的学习和记忆.
- 评估父亲血统在阿斯巴甜诱导认知缺陷的传播中的作用.
主要方法:
- 小鼠每天摄入阿斯巴甜,长达16周,剂量为FDA最大摄入量的7-15%.
- 在暴露的小鼠及其雄性和雌性后代中评估了空间学习和记忆.
- 认知功能被评估跨代,专注于父亲的血统传输.
主要成果:
- 在小鼠中,阿斯巴甜的消费导致了显著的空间学习和记忆缺陷.
- 这些认知缺陷通过父系传播给男性和女性后代.
- 观察到遗传性认知效应,超出了直接暴露的个体.
结论:
- 阿斯巴甜的消费对认知功能构成风险,可以通过父系继承.
- 男性的环境暴露可能会对后代的认知健康产生不利影响.
- 人工甜味剂的监管评估应包括通过父系遗传效应的评估.

Phenylketonuria (PKU) is a protein metabolism disorder characterized by high blood levels of the amino acid phenylalanine. This results from a mutation in the gene responsible for phenylalanine hydroxylase, an enzyme that converts phenylalanine into tyrosine. When this enzyme is deficient, phenylalanine builds up in the blood, leading to symptoms such as vomiting, rashes, seizures, growth deficiency, and severe mental retardation. Among all the organelles in an animal cell, only mitochondria have their own independent genomes. Animal mitochondrial DNA is a double-stranded, closed-circular molecule with around 20,000 base pairs. Mitochondrial DNA is unique in that one of its two strands, the heavy, or H, -strand is guanine rich, whereas the complementary strand is cytosine rich and called the light, or L, -strand.
